Abstract

To maintain foxglove aphid (Aulacorthum solani) apterae viviparae clones, we determined whether life history parameters are degraded, and whether the morph emergence pattern changes, by rearing them on a lettuce leaf individually for more than100 successive generations. As results, none of the parameters was degraded, and the morph emergence pattern showed no change from the 5th generation. We suggest that30 aphids are sufficient for maintaining aphid colonies.
